Eyebrow SerumsUse commercial eyebrow growth serums that contain ingredients like peptides, biotin and keratin to enhance brow thickness and stimulate hair growth.
Healthy DietEating a balanced diet rich in vitamins like biotin and vitamin E and minerals such as zinc and omega-3s can support healthy hair growth.
Massage Your BrowsGently massaging your eyebrows with your fingertips improves blood circulation, which helps nourish the hair follicles and encourages growth.
Avoid Over-PluckingLet your eyebrows grow out by refraining from excessive tweezing or waxing. Over-plucking can damage the hair follicles and inhibit regrowth.
Biotin SupplementsBiotin is known for promoting hair health. Taking biotin supplements may help your eyebrow hair grow thicker and faster.
Brow TintingWhile not a growth method, brow tinting can temporarily make your eyebrows appear fuller and thicker by staining the hairs and skin beneath.
Professional MicrobladingIf you’re looking for a semi-permanent solution, microblading involves tattooing fine strokes of pigment to mimic the appearance of fuller brows.
